Multiple research studies have found that sleeping on your left side is the best sleeping position for GERD. Web11 apr. 2024 · Belching is a common symptom of GERD. Other symptoms of GERD to note are heartburn, regurgitation (bringing swallowed food back to the mouth), and a hoarse voice. WebDyspeptic symptoms of indigestion, belching, bloating, abdominal discomfort, heartburn and specific food intolerance are common in persons with gallstones, but are probably unrelated to the stones themselves and frequently persist after surgery. Many, if not most, persons with gallstones have no history of pain attacks. Web10 feb. 2024 · No matter the cause, acid reflux occurs when stomach acid or bile enters the lower esophagus and irritates the esophagus lining, causing chest and throat burning, upper abdominal pain, an unpleasant taste in your mouth, and sometimes gassiness or belching.
